From b3a3276ba24c2405df95e0cbbe03c56dea227039 Mon Sep 17 00:00:00 2001 From: Bo-Ru Ju Date: Wed, 15 Jun 2022 15:49:44 +0800 Subject: [PATCH 1/2] New package: audiotube-22.04 --- srcpkgs/audiotube/template | 14 ++++++++++++++ 1 file changed, 14 insertions(+) create mode 100644 srcpkgs/audiotube/template diff --git a/srcpkgs/audiotube/template b/srcpkgs/audiotube/template new file mode 100644 index 000000000000..5c68efb2616d --- /dev/null +++ b/srcpkgs/audiotube/template @@ -0,0 +1,14 @@ +# Template file for 'audiotube' +pkgname=audiotube +version=22.04 +revision=1 +build_style=cmake +hostmakedepends="extra-cmake-modules" +makedepends="qt5-devel kirigami2-devel ki18n-devel kcoreaddons-devel kcrash-devel gettext-devel pybind11" +depends="yt-dlp python3-ytmusicapi" +short_desc="Client for YouTube Music" +maintainer="Bo-Ru Ju " +license="GPL-2.0-or-later" +homepage="https://apps.kde.org/audiotube" +distfiles="${KDE_SITE}/plasma-mobile/${version}/audiotube-${version}.tar.xz" +checksum=5d6861aa8089e7bc73a52e8dff3a7d55ae15a81ee3ad4c58094ca5f11dad3d75 From 5741a9ebd36573644920a030d3c21a3d62ca8fc7 Mon Sep 17 00:00:00 2001 From: Bo-Ru Ju Date: Wed, 15 Jun 2022 23:03:29 +0800 Subject: [PATCH 2/2] New package: pybind11-2.9.2 --- srcpkgs/pybind11/template | 18 ++++++++++++++++++ 1 file changed, 18 insertions(+) create mode 100644 srcpkgs/pybind11/template diff --git a/srcpkgs/pybind11/template b/srcpkgs/pybind11/template new file mode 100644 index 000000000000..9afca73d5f15 --- /dev/null +++ b/srcpkgs/pybind11/template @@ -0,0 +1,18 @@ +# Template file for 'pybind11' +pkgname=pybind11 +version=2.9.2 +revision=1 +wrksrc=pybind11-${version} +build_style=cmake +configure_args="-DCMAKE_INSTALL_PREFIX=/usr" +makedepends="python3-pytest boost-devel python3-devel" +short_desc="C++ header-only library to produce Python bindings" +maintainer="Bo-Ru Ju " +license="BSD-3-Clause" +homepage="https://github.com/pybind/pybind11" +distfiles="https://github.com/pybind/pybind11/archive/v${version}.tar.gz" +checksum=6bd528c4dbe2276635dc787b6b1f2e5316cf6b49ee3e150264e455a0d68d19c1 + +post_install() { + vlicense LICENSE +}